Hilo, HI (January 29, 2025) – A traffic accident with injuries occurred at the intersection of Highway 11 and Kawili St in Hilo on Wednesday.
According to reports, a Nissan Pathfinder and an Isuzu Rodeo were involved in the collision. Emergency responders arrived at the scene to assist those injured in the crash. Officials confirmed that injuries were reported, but the extent of those injuries has not been disclosed.
The vehicles involved were left partially blocking the roadway, causing traffic delays. Motorists were advised to expect slowdowns while crews worked to clear the scene.
Authorities are currently investigating the circumstances leading up to the crash. Details regarding possible contributing factors, such as right-of-way violations or driver distraction, have not yet been released.

Traffic Accidents in Hawaii
Traffic accidents in Hawaii often occur at busy intersections, especially on major routes like Highway 11. In urban areas like Hilo, congestion and stop-and-go traffic increase the risk of collisions.
Several factors contribute to crashes, including driver inattention, failure to yield, and speeding. Intersections are particularly dangerous due to high volumes of vehicles moving in different directions. In some cases, poor visibility, road conditions, or mechanical failures also play a role in collisions.
When an accident results in injuries, it is important for those involved to seek medical evaluation, even if symptoms seem minor at first. Some injuries, such as whiplash or internal trauma, may not be immediately noticeable.
